Key Challenges:
– Ensuring data privacy and security when utilizing AI solutions that handle sensitive information.
– Overcoming resistance to change from employees who may feel threatened by AI automation.
– Addressing biases in AI algorithms that could impact decision-making processes within organizations.

Advantages:
– Significant time savings and efficiency improvements in completing tasks.
– Enhanced accuracy and reduced errors in data analysis and decision-making.
– Empowerment of knowledge workers to focus on more value-added work, driving innovation and creativity.

Disadvantages:
– Initial implementation costs and the need for ongoing maintenance and updates.
– Potential job displacement or redefinition as AI takes over routine tasks.
– Technical challenges related to data integration, interoperability, and model accuracy.
